当我打开页面时,出现错误:
ReferenceError:无法找到变量:iView
快照:
main.js
代码中的:
import Vue from 'vue';
import iView from 'iview';
import VueRouter from 'vue-router';
import Routers from './router';
import Util from './libs/util';
import App from './app.vue';
import 'iview/dist/styles/iview.css';
Vue.use(VueRouter);
Vue.use(iView); // this is the line 14
...
但我的iview
中存在iview-loader
和node_modules
:
答案 0 :(得分:2)
尝试将iView import语句更改为以下内容:
import iView from 'iview/dist/iview.min';
您经常会发现分发包中包含位于dist
目录中的库的生产版本。看到样式表就在那里,我也假设js也存在。
// likely that the iview js in this directory
import 'iview/dist/styles/iview.css';